Find flights
Deals
Airlines
Travel Guide

$1,187+ Cheap flights to Johannesburg

This is the cheapest one-way flight price found by a Cheapflights user in the last 72 hours by searching for a flight departing on 5/12. Fares are subject to change and may not be available on all flights or dates of travel.
— JNB
26 Nov — 3 Dec1
1 adult

Find flights to Johannesburg within your budget

Locate flights to Johannesburg that fit your budget, with regularly updated fares and availability. In the last 7 days, Cheapflights users made a total of 719,399 searches and data was last updated on 21 November 2024.

Fly from

Any airport

Route

Depart

Return

Price

SydneyJohannesburg

SYD - JNB

SYDJNB

Sydney Kingsford Smith

Sat 18/1

21:30-08:35

1 stop44h 05m

Johannesburg OR Tambo

Sun 23/2

11:05-20:50

1 stop24h 45m

$1,829

SydneyJohannesburg

SYD - JNB

SYDJNB

Sydney Kingsford Smith

Tue 21/1

18:15-04:40

1 stop19h 25m

Johannesburg OR Tambo

Tue 28/1

20:35-22:30

1 stop16h 55m

$1,978

SydneyJohannesburg

SYD - JNB

SYDJNB

Sydney Kingsford Smith

Sat 18/1

14:30-16:35

2 stops35h 05m

Johannesburg OR Tambo

Sun 23/2

13:25-08:25

2 stops34h 00m

$2,096

SydneyJohannesburg

SYD - JNB

SYDJNB

Sydney Kingsford Smith

Sun 1/12

09:30-14:45

Nonstop14h 15m

Johannesburg OR Tambo

Sun 22/12

17:15-14:15

Nonstop12h 00m

$2,104

SydneyJohannesburg

SYD - JNB

SYDJNB

Sydney Kingsford Smith

Thu 28/11

21:40-14:45

1 stop26h 05m

Johannesburg OR Tambo

Thu 5/12

12:45-18:50

1 stop45h 05m

$2,306

SydneyJohannesburg

SYD - JNB

SYDJNB

Sydney Kingsford Smith

Tue 21/1

20:40-10:50

2 stops47h 10m

Johannesburg OR Tambo

Tue 28/1

19:10-18:30

2 stops38h 20m

$2,322

SydneyJohannesburg

SYD - JNB

SYDJNB

Sydney Kingsford Smith

Sun 1/12

06:00-08:35

2 stops35h 35m

Johannesburg OR Tambo

Mon 30/12

09:55-18:35

1 stop23h 40m

$2,365

SydneyJohannesburg

SYD - JNB

SYDJNB

Sydney Kingsford Smith

Sun 1/12

15:30-07:40

2 stops49h 10m

Johannesburg OR Tambo

Sun 15/12

11:05-09:35

1 stop37h 30m

$2,475

SydneyJohannesburg

SYD - JNB

SYDJNB

Sydney Kingsford Smith

Sat 21/12

20:40-07:40

2 stops44h 00m

Johannesburg OR Tambo

Fri 10/1

10:10-15:30

2 stops44h 20m

$3,100

SydneyJohannesburg

SYD - JNB

SYDJNB

Sydney Kingsford Smith

Mon 2/12

06:35-22:00

3 stops48h 25m

Johannesburg OR Tambo

Mon 9/12

23:55-07:25

3 stops46h 30m

$3,581

Flights are sorted by cheapest return flights first.

Deals found on 20/11

Showing 1-10 of 18 results
1
2

Flights to Johannesburg in 2024

Find the latest flights to Johannesburg in 2024, with up-to-date prices and availability. In the last 7 days, Cheapflights users made a total of 719,399 searches and data was last updated on 21 November 2024.

Return from

$1,829

One-way from

$1,187

Popular in

December

Cheapest in

February

Average price

$1,956
Cathay Pacific
  • Cathay Pacific
  • 18/1-23/2
  • 2 total stops
  • 68h 50m total
  • Sydney to Johannesburg
Etihad Airways
  • Etihad Airways
  • 5/12
  • 2 total stops
  • 34h 05m total
  • Sydney to Johannesburg
High demand for flights, 8% potential price rise
Best time to find cheap flights, 3% potential price drop
Average for return flights in November 2024

Find flight deals to Johannesburg

Cheapest flights to Johannesburg
Explore the most affordable flight options available to Johannesburg. Find the lowest fares based on data from user searches, with prices last updated on 21 November 2024.

Sun 1/1209:30SYD - JNB
Nonstop14h 15mQantas Airways
Sun 22/1217:15JNB - SYD
Nonstop12h 00mQantas Airways
Deal found 20/11$2,104
Thu 28/1121:40SYD - JNB
1 stop26h 05mQatar Airways
Thu 5/1212:45JNB - SYD
1 stop45h 05mQatar Airways
Deal found 20/11$2,306
Thu 21/1115:55SYD - JNB
2 stops33h 40mEmirates
Thu 28/1113:25JNB - SYD
2 stops34h 00mEmirates
Deal found 20/11$2,356
Sun 1/1206:00SYD - JNB
2 stops35h 35mEtihad Airways
Mon 30/1209:55JNB - SYD
1 stop23h 40mEtihad Airways
Deal found 20/11$2,365
Sun 1/1215:30SYD - JNB
2 stops49h 10mCathay Pacific
Sun 15/1211:05JNB - SYD
1 stop37h 30mCathay Pacific
Deal found 20/11$2,475
Sat 30/1112:15SYD - JNB
2 stops33h 55mMultiple Airlines
Mon 16/1214:15JNB - SYD
3 stops34h 00mMultiple Airlines
Deal found 20/11$2,486
Sat 21/1220:40SYD - JNB
2 stops44h 00mAir China
Fri 10/110:10JNB - SYD
2 stops44h 20mAir China
Deal found 19/11$3,100
Mon 2/1206:35SYD - JNB
3 stops48h 25mKLM
Mon 9/1223:55JNB - SYD
3 stops46h 30mKLM
Deal found 20/11$3,581

Best time to book a flight to Johannesburg

Have a flexible travel schedule? Discover the best time to fly to Johannesburg with our price prediction graph.
Estimated return price
Rates are based on past data. Find the cheapest month and day to book your flight based on your travel requirements, then search for cheap deals.

Travel insights for flights to Johannesburg

Get recent, data-driven insights about flights to Johannesburg including ideal travel times, pricing trends, and more.

When is the best time to book a flight to Johannesburg?

Use this chart to determine the optimal time to book a return flight from Sydney to Johannesburg. Price data was last updated on 15 November 2024.

The price you pay for your flight to Johannesburg may vary depending on when you book. For the best chance of a lower fare, look to book 73 days in advance of your trip. Fares are likely to increase a fortnight or so before your departure date.

How long is the flight to Johannesburg?

On average, a flight from Sydney to Johannesburg takes 14 hours 15 minutes. Flights to Johannesburg from other popular cities in Australia will vary in length. Below are a few examples of popular routes and their flight times.

When is the cheapest time to fly to Johannesburg?

Use this chart to determine the cheapest time to fly return from Sydney to Johannesburg. Price data was last updated on 24 March 2024.

Users looking for the lowest fares to Johannesburg should consider flying on Sunday evenings, when prices are typically cheapest. Budget-minded travellers will want to avoid Saturday at midday, when prices are usually at their highest.

What are the cheapest airlines that fly to Johannesburg?

The cheapest airlines flying from Sydney to Johannesburg are Virgin Australia, Singapore Airlines and Cathay Pacific.

Rainfall in Johannesburg by month

Plan your trip to Johannesburg by taking into account the average rainfall totals by month.

In terms of precipitation, rainfall in Johannesburg ranges from 0.0 - 120.0 mm per month. January is typically the wettest month, when rainfall can reach 120.0 mm. June is typically the driest time to visit Johannesburg when rainfall is around 0.0 mm.

Temperature in Johannesburg by month

Plan your trip to Johannesburg by taking into account the average temperature totals by month.

If weather is an important factor for your trip to Johannesburg, use this chart to help with planning. For those seeking warmer temperatures, January is the ideal time of year to visit, when temperatures reach an average of 20.0 C. Travellers hoping to avoid the cold should look outside of June, when temperatures are typically at their lowest (around 10.0 C).

Reviews of airlines servicing Johannesburg

Get insights into the airlines that provide service to Johannesburg. Read reviews, discover amenities, and learn about the overall travel experience offered by airlines. Use this information to make informed decisions when choosing an airline for your flight to Johannesburg. Reviews last updated 21 November 2024.
To help decide which airline to fly to Johannesburg, see what other customers have to say about Emirates, Etihad Airways and Cathay Pacific. You can also see how each airline stacks up in terms of entertainment options, comfort, food, crew/service, and boarding process.
8.1
Very Good
3,486 reviews

Overall

8.1

Crew

8.3

Entertainment

8.2

Food

7.9

Comfort

8.0

Boarding

8.1

Reviews

1 / 10

It was not a good experience the seats were small and uncomfortable the food was not good and they forgot to serve me my breakfast - there were 5 us in 2 rows that they just completely skipped us. Very disappointed.

8.1
Very Good
3,486 reviews
8.1
Very Good
3,486 reviews

Overall

8.1

Crew

8.3

Entertainment

8.2

Food

7.9

Comfort

8.0

Boarding

8.1

Reviews

1 / 10

It was not a good experience the seats were small and uncomfortable the food was not good and they forgot to serve me my breakfast - there were 5 us in 2 rows that they just completely skipped us. Very disappointed.

8.1
Very Good
1,336 reviews
8.1
Very Good
3,486 reviews

Overall

8.1

Crew

8.3

Entertainment

8.2

Food

7.9

Comfort

8.0

Boarding

8.1

Reviews

1 / 10

It was not a good experience the seats were small and uncomfortable the food was not good and they forgot to serve me my breakfast - there were 5 us in 2 rows that they just completely skipped us. Very disappointed.

7.8
Good
1,350 reviews
8.1
Very Good
3,486 reviews

Overall

8.1

Crew

8.3

Entertainment

8.2

Food

7.9

Comfort

8.0

Boarding

8.1

Reviews

1 / 10

It was not a good experience the seats were small and uncomfortable the food was not good and they forgot to serve me my breakfast - there were 5 us in 2 rows that they just completely skipped us. Very disappointed.

7.6
Good
820 reviews
8.1
Very Good
3,486 reviews

Overall

8.1

Crew

8.3

Entertainment

8.2

Food

7.9

Comfort

8.0

Boarding

8.1

Reviews

1 / 10

It was not a good experience the seats were small and uncomfortable the food was not good and they forgot to serve me my breakfast - there were 5 us in 2 rows that they just completely skipped us. Very disappointed.

7.6
Good
878 reviews
8.1
Very Good
3,486 reviews

Overall

8.1

Crew

8.3

Entertainment

8.2

Food

7.9

Comfort

8.0

Boarding

8.1

Reviews

1 / 10

It was not a good experience the seats were small and uncomfortable the food was not good and they forgot to serve me my breakfast - there were 5 us in 2 rows that they just completely skipped us. Very disappointed.

Johannesburg climate

Johannesburg is lucky enough to have the sun shine year-round. If you book flights in winter, average temperatures are about 26 degrees in January, is summer it is 16 degrees in June – and humidity is not a factor. The winters, April through September, are mild and short and snow is very rare. 

Getting around Johannesburg

Johannesburg’s layout lends itself best to driving. There are several car rental companies with desks at the airport. There are city buses and informal minibus services. The Rea Vaya Bus Rapid Transit System offers cheap, reliable transport. Buses run in dedicated lanes and smaller, feeder buses bring people from the outer areas to the stations on the trunk routes. There’s also Metrobus, which offers scheduled bus services around the city. Minibuses are probably best avoided unless you are with a local. Routes can be confusing. There are plenty of taxis, but try to settle on a fare before you set off to avoid arguments with the driver when you arrive at your destination.

Getting downtown from the airport

The major car-rental companies have desks at OR Tambo International (JNB). Metered taxis and minibus shuttles – to a number of destinations in and around Johannesburg – can be booked in the Baggage Claim area.

What is good to know if travelling to Johannesburg?

  • Johannesburg can be a dangerous city. Try not to draw attention to yourself. Keep your camera and other belongings out of sight. Dress discreetly. Don’t leave doors or luggage unlocked. And don’t walk around unprotected at night.
  • Johannesburg Art Gallery is a wonderful gallery with works by Pablo Picasso, Claude Monet, Edgar Degas and South African artists such as Gerald Sekoto, Maud Sumner and Ezrom Legae.
  • The Apartheid Museum is beside Gold Reef City, a theme park complete with thrilling rides such as the Tower of Terror (fear factor 10), The Anaconda (fear factor 9) and Dr Doolittle’s Farmyard, where the residents include tortoises, monkeys, alpacas and emus.
  • Rosebank Rooftop Market is held every Sunday (9am-5pm). There are more than 600 stalls selling arts and crafts, clothes and foodstuffs from all over Africa. The market is located on Cradock Avenue at the Mall of Rosebank.
  • The Apartheid Museum should be a stop on every visitor’s itinerary. Upon entering the museum, visitors are classified as black or white and they then enter a “non-whites” or “whites” entrance. The museum tells its story via video and photography, text and artefacts.
  • Constitution Hill is the site of the Old Fort Prison Complex, where many political activists were jailed, including Mahatma Gandhi, Joe Slovo and Nelson Mandela.
  • Can I find cheaper flights to Johannesburg if I am willing to have stopovers?

    Yes, flights with stopovers are often cheaper than direct flights. Keep an eye out for flight deals to Johannesburg on Cheapflights that require 1 or 2 stops for potential cost savings.

  • What is the best airline to fly to Johannesburg?

    Based on reviews from Cheapflights users, Virgin Australia is rated the highest out of the airlines that fly to Johannesburg.

  • How much is a return flight to Johannesburg?

    A return flight to Johannesburg will typically cost around $1,332, however they can be found for as little as $148.

  • Where does the fastest flight to Johannesburg depart from?

    For those looking to save time traveling to Johannesburg, Sydney Kingsford Smith offers the quickest one-way flight (14 hours 15 minutes).

  • Does Johannesburg OR Tambo have car hire?

    Yes. Those touching down at Johannesburg OR Tambo can take advantage of the car hire services offered upon their arrival.

  • Are there hotels close to Johannesburg OR Tambo?

    Yes. Johannesburg OR Tambo has hotels nearby for those requiring accommodations. Protea Hotel by Marriott Transit O.R. Tambo Airport is the closest property to Johannesburg OR Tambo (0.0 km away from Johannesburg OR Tambo).

See more FAQs

Browse thousands of different options on Cheapflights for your next trip

Toggle through the tabs below to find thousands of options on Cheapflights for your next trip.

Fly with Cheapflights

Find the best flight deals on Cheapflights, where travellers can enjoy low prices and a wide availability of flights to their desired destinations.

How does Cheapflights help users find flights to Johannesburg?

900+ travel sites are searched through when a user searches for a flight using Cheapflights. From the search interface, users can use filters to choose airlines, airports, flight times, cabin classes and more to their preference. Book your flight to Johannesburg today with Cheapflights!

Why should you use Cheapflights to find cheap flight tickets to Johannesburg?

It’s simple! Cheapflights, which is free to use for everyone, saves millions of users time and money every year by helping them find the cheapest and most suitable flights to Johannesburg.

Can Cheapflights find flights to Johannesburg with no change fees?

Certainly. Search results for flights to Johannesburg shown to you on Cheapflights can be narrowed down with different useful search filters, which includes flexible booking options.

Can Cheapflights notify me if prices for flights to Johannesburg become cheaper?

Not ready to book yet? You can track prices for flights to Johannesburg on Cheapflights with our Price Alerts feature and get notified when better prices are available.

100% Free
Cheapflights is completely free to use, so you can start saving the moment you arrive.
Book with Flexibility
Our users can plan ahead with confidence and find flights with no change fees
Travel Smart
Millions of people come to us for their flight needs every year. We help make travel planning easy by providing useful insights and data-driven graphs that can inform your decisions.